Programme Overview
The Professional Certificate in Advanced Geophysical Data Processing Methods is designed for geophysicists, petroleum engineers, and data scientists seeking to enhance their expertise in advanced processing techniques crucial for seismic data acquisition and analysis. This program delves into cutting-edge methodologies, including advanced imaging techniques, machine learning algorithms, and big data analytics tailored for geophysical data. Participants will explore topics such as full waveform inversion, seismic attribute analysis, and the integration of geophysical data with reservoir simulation models.
Learners will develop a robust set of skills, including proficiency in using advanced geophysical software packages, the ability to apply machine learning to improve the quality and interpretability of seismic data, and the capability to manage and process large datasets efficiently. They will also gain a deep understanding of the principles behind geophysical data processing and the latest trends and technologies in the field.

Topics Covered
- Seismic Data Acquisition: Covers the techniques and technologies used in collecting seismic data.: Data Quality Control: Focuses on methods to ensure the accuracy and reliability of seismic data.
- Seismic Data Processing: Explores the various processing steps to enhance seismic data quality.: Seismic Imaging: Discusses the creation of subsurface images from seismic data.
- Seismic Attribute Analysis: Analyzes different attributes derived from seismic data for interpretation.: Advanced Seismic Interpretation: Teaches advanced techniques in interpreting seismic data for geological and reservoir characterization.
